Per SOFREP, risks during Hell Week includerhabdomyolysis, or a break down of muscle tissue, andSwimming Induced Pulmonary Edema (SIPE), which happens when blood escapes the vessels in one's lungs and gets into the breathing cavity, causing severe coughing which can be accompanied by spitting up blood.
